Sync to Wine-20050930:

Rein Klazes <[email protected]>
- When scrolling, first update the new position of the control before
  calling UpdateWindow().
Alexandre Julliard <[email protected]>
- Fixed gcc 4.0 warnings.
- We are no longer generating .dbg.c files.
Krzysztof Foltman <[email protected]>
- Reimplementation of EM_LINELENGTH.
- Some attempt at documentation of double-linked list of
  ME_DisplayItem's.
- Optional destinations in stylesheets are now skipped properly (and
  not treated as the "proper" styles as they were before).
- EOF condition in the middle of the stylesheet is no longer putting
  the reader into infinite loop,
- Half-full input buffers don't trigger EOF anymore (although it
  could, in theory, break some apps, I find it unlikely - and the
  change makes Out from Boneville installer display license properly).
Marcus Meissner <[email protected]>
- The last argument to MultiByteToWideChar is wide character count and
  not the buffer size in bytes. Fixed all places where it was wrong.

/* the display item list layout is like this:
* - the document consists of paragraphs
* - each paragraph contains at least one run, the last run in the paragraph
* is an end-of-paragraph run
* - each formatted paragraph contains at least one row, which corresponds
* to a screen line (that's why there are no rows in an unformatted
* paragraph
* - the paragraphs contain "shortcut" pointers to the previous and the next
* paragraph, that makes iteration over paragraphs faster
* - the list starts with diTextStart and ends with diTextEnd
*/
